Friedrich Lossow (1837 Munich - 1872 ibid.), Head study of a young horse, 19th century, Pencil


  • Technique: Pencil on Paper, mounted on Paper

  • Provenance: Sammlung Rosenthal

  • Date: 19th century

  • Description: Beautiful horse study.

  • Keywords: Horse, Horse portrait, Animal painter, Study, 19th century, Realism, Animals, Germany,

  • Size: Paper: 13.1 cm x 9.4 cm (5.2 x 3.7 in)

  • Condition: Rather good condition. Overall slightly stained and soiled. Dark discolouration at lower right and at upper left margin.
